Jon Boden also sang it as the 23 August 2010 entry of his project A Folk Song a Day. 1] The lyrics are from the point of view of a ship's crew finishing a season of whaling in the northern Pacific and looking forward to a stop in Hawaii, possibly on the way back to the United States or Europe. Maui is one of the Hawaiian Islands and was a meeting place for whalers… something to look forward to between trips.

The American whaling ships would hunt for bowhead whales in the Northern Pacific, returning to Lahaina (on the island Maui) or Honolulu (on the island Oahu) as the ice sheets advanced southward in the Fall.
